Oxygen Generators revisited
For those that might be interested
www.riogrande.com
now carry Oxygen generators
Producing 5 LPM @ 7psi
Run on 110 60hz
Weigh 53 pounds and cost $400.
They are refurbed and upgraded medical units.
Their suitability to your individual needs is you'll have to figure out yourself.
This probably has the greatest potential in helping the UK folks with their bottle restrictions provided their budget can absorb the initial outlay.

First, on LPG, you'll need to increase your tip size by 1 to 2 sizes - if you were using a #2 Victor tip with oxy-acetylene for example, you'll need to use a #3 or 4 on oxy-propane. My #4 Victor on oxy-propane consumes 2.5 LPM @ 6 PSI (the regulator is set at 9 PSI due to a loss through the 10 ft. of 3/16" hose). Also, when you increase the volume on the concentrator (yes, volume is adjustable, but not pressure), the oxygen purity goes down. On my older Invacare, much above 3.5 LPM, purity dropped below 87% - not good, whereas my DeVilbiss maintains 94% above 4 LPM.

My older Invacare only had a non-removable tapered barbed outlet, so I just cut-off the hose fitting and slipped the hose on the OC. On my DeVilbiss (shown below), the plastic barbed fitting is removable, and when I removed it, discovered that my kevlar hose (which has 'B' fittings on one end), screws right on the OC outlet. The same kevlar hose has 'A' fittings on the torch end, so it attaches directly to the torch without adapters.

Here is are some operating instructions for a lamp worker using the O2 concentrator. Take them for what they are worth.
1 - Attach the oxygen hose coming from your torch to your concentrator/generator. You will not need an oxygen regulator.
2 - Attach the propane hose coming from your torch to the propane regulator that is already on your tank.
3 - Open the oxygen valve on your torch.
4 - Plug your concentrator/generator in.
5 - Turn your concentrator/generator on.
6 - Adjust your concentrator/generator flow until the float ball is just below the top line. This will give you better oxygen purity. The float ball should stay at or near the position you set it while working.
7 - Let your concentrator/generator run for 10-15 minutes before you begin working.
8 - Close the oxygen valve on your torch just long enough to light your propane then re-open the valve and adjust your falme. 9 - DO NOT turn your concentrator/generator off if you are just taking a short break. It is best to turn off your torch and crack the oxygen valve open and let the concentrator/generator run if you will be away from the torch for only a short while. Turning your concentrator/generator off and on for short periods of time increases the possibility of damaging the sieve beds.
10 - When you are through for the day, turn off your torch and open the oxygen valve. Turn off your concentrator/generator and allow the hose to bleed through the torch.
